Below are the student coverage changes effective August 1st:
Coverage changes for students enrolled in Yale Health’s Hospitalization/Specialty Coverage are as follows:
- Free generic oral contraceptives at the Yale Health Center Pharmacy
- Free preventive care immunizations at the Yale Health Center
- $50 co-pay for emergency room visits, there continues to be no co-pay at the Yale Health Center’s Acute Care department (55 Lock Street)
- $100 co-pay for surgeries, there continues to be no co-pay for any procedure performed at the Yale Health Center (55 Lock Street)
- $200 co-pay per admission for hospital stays, there continues to be no co-pay for stays in the Yale Health Center’s Inpatient Care unit (55 Lock Street)
- Bariatric surgery and breast reduction are no longer a covered benefit
Coverage changes for students enrolled in Yale Health’s Prescription Plus coverage are as follows (See the Yale Health Drug List for an explanation of tiers and a list of drugs):
- Co-pays for tier 2 drugs change from $25 to $30 per 30-day supply
- Co-pays for tier 3 drugs change from $40 to $45 per 30-day supply
These changes come as the result of recommendations to the Provost’s Office from Yale Health’s Student Coverage Task Force, a committee which was convened in 2008 to review student coverage options and make recommendations for improvements, and includes graduate and undergraduate student representation, international student representation as well as key University leadership, and representatives from Yale Health.
The changes are part of an overall strategy to enhance student coverage in ways that meet your needs and desires while bringing us closer to compliance with Health Care Reform requirements for 2014. All of these changes bring Yale Health’s student coverage closer to compliance with the regulations of Health Care Reform, which is required by 2014; however, the work is not done. The Task Force will continue to meet during the coming academic year, to evaluate the impact of these changes and to make recommendations for additional improvements for academic year 2013-14.
